Highlights of India Today 29th April 2024: 

A look at why and how the 18-29 generation holds the key to the outcome of the 2024 Lok Sabha elections, their voting engagement and voting patterns. Also in the issue are election vignettes from around the country, a peek into the rumblings within Maharashtra's ruling Mahayuti and a Q&A with Yami Gautam.

India Today is a weekly news magazine published by Living Media India Limited. It was founded in 1975 and is the most widely circulated magazine in India.

India Today covers a wide range of topics, including politics, business, society, and culture. The magazine is known for its in-depth reporting and its insightful analysis.

India Today has won numerous awards, including the Ramnath Goenka Award for Excellence in Journalism and the National Magazine Award for General Excellence.
